Tug of war is a team sport between two teams at each end of a rope. It first came into being in China 2, 400 years ago. It is very popular in China and many other countries. But in other countries, their tug-of-war match is not the same as ours. They have eight men for each team, while we may have the match between two sides with equal number of men or women players. Of course, they are usually tall, strong and heavy.
For a tug-of-war match, we need a long thick rope. Each team stands at one end of the rope, holding it. There is a white line in the middle of the field. Then they try to pull the center of the rope to each of their own sides. The winning team is the one that pulls the other over the line.
Tug of war was once an Olympic sporting event. It lasted until 1920. Though it isn’t an Olympic sport now, people in many countries like playing it very much.

【推荐3】In almost(几乎) every big university in the United States, football is a favorite sport. American football is not like soccer.
Players sometimes kick the ball, but they also throw the ball and run with it. They try to take it to the other end of the field; they have four chances to move the ball ten yards. They can carry it or throw it. If they move it to the end of the field, they can receive six points. This is called a touch-down.
It’s difficult to move the ball. Eleven men on the other team try to stop the man who has the ball. If the man does not move the ball ten yards, his team kicks the ball to the other team.
Thousands of people come to watch it when there is a football game. They all shout loudly for their favorite team. They dance and jump while they are yelling. Each team plays ten or eleven games each season. The football season usually begins in September and ends in November. If a team is very good, it may play another game after the season ends. The best teams play again on January first. Many people go to see these games and many others watch them on TV.

【推荐2】Sydney Fredette is very busy. Not only is she a high school student, but she has also set up her own organization, Beary Merry Christmas. She volunteers(志愿) to offer services to poor children and families in Orange Country in California, US.
To remember her best friend who died of cancer nearly 10 years ago, Fredette decided to offer services to those in Orange Country who are less lucky than she is.
She began with the easy idea of collecting donated(捐赠) Build-A-Bears, the popular toy animal that is made by children themselves in the stores’ workshops. Fredette then gave them as presents to the homeless children in California during the holiday season.
With donations at more than 100 bears a year, Fredette and volunteers hold activities every year, where volunteers not only give out the bears, but also clothing, meals, and other things.
Not wanting to limit(限制) the giving to just the holiday months, Fredette held other activities for Valentine’s Day, Mother’s Day and Halloween, offering the chance to her volunteer team to make a difference through the year.
“I love making friends with the people I offer services to,” Fredette said. “It’s so cool to hear their stories and see how happy they are.”
Fredette even built a public food bank and offered a self-development class to students in her school.
She plans to stay local and continue to help out in her hometown.

【推荐2】Every day we communicate with others—often with symbols or gestures(手势). Here are some of the most common gestures.
Shaking Hands
Shaking hands has been done since at least the second century BC. It’s a symbol of trust. Nowadays we usually shake the right hands. But in the old time, people also shook left hands. The world record for handshakes is held by a man from New Jersey, who shook 11,000 hands in a single day.
Thumbs(大拇指) Up
The thumbs up sign is thought to come from contests in Rome. There people decided whether the fighter would live or die by thumbs up or thumbs down. In fact it came from an old English saying “Here’s my thumb on it” which was used to seal a bargain (达成交易). Businessmen held their thumbs up and extended them, until the two touched each other.
Rock, Paper, Scissors
Rochambeau, or rock, paper, scissors is played all over the world to solve some difficult disagreements. A judge in Florida ordered people in a case to use this game to solve it. In Indonesia, it is earwig(蜈蚣), human, and elephant. The earwig drives the elephant mad. The human killed the earwig, and the elephant killed the human. If you know why it is called Rochambeau, please let me know. It’s still a mystery.
OK
The real history of this sign is lost. Some people think it refers to American president Martin Van Buren. He was often called as “Old Kinderhook”. Others say it is the bad handwriting which made OR—standing for “order received” into OK.
